Leadership Crisis at Adelaide Festival Deepens as Three Board Members Resign and Legal Notice Issued
Overview The Adelaide Festival is navigating a significant governance challenge after the departure of three senior board members over the weekend. The resignations—that of journalist Daniela Ritorto, businesswoman Donny Walford, and lawyer Nick Linke—have left the festival grappling with leadership vacancies as it attempts to chart its path forward amid heightened scrutiny.
